Castellano reaches 4,000 career victories

Sunday was another special day in jockey Javier Castellano's riding career as the Eclipse Award winner achieved his 4,000th career victory.

"It's amazing. I'm so, so happy. I think it's one of the best moments of my life, right now. I've been very fortunate to ride a lot of good horses the last few years and two Eclipse Awards back to back. I've won a lot of good races, a lot of Grade 1s," Castellano said. "Everything has gone so far in my career. I'm very thankful and blessed."

Castellano reached the memorable win with his third winner of the day in the 10th race at Gulfstream Park aboard Captain Stan. Earlier, he won aboard his first mount with Stanford in the fourth race and registered win No. 3,999 aboard Tell Tale Friend in the seventh race.

"The way the race developed I felt like I had a chance to win today. My horse, turning for home when I asked him, responded so quick and I got so emotional. I said, 'Wow, I'm going to win my 4,000th race,'" Castellano said. "The last sixteenth I started worrying a little bit when my horse started getting tired. Finally, he gave me that little extra to get the 4,000th win. It's amazing. I feel so proud to be participating against the best jockeys, the best colony, in the country. It's special."

In 2013 Castellano set a new North American record for earnings in a calendar year with $26,218,107. In his career, Castellano has earned more than $217 million from 22,542 mounts.
